Ingredients You’ll Need:

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 1 bell pepper, diced
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 pound ground beef or ground lamb
  • 1 cup canned diced tomatoes
  • 1 cup black beans, drained and rinsed
  • 1 cup kidney beans, drained and rinsed
  • 1 tablespoon ch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1 teaspoon cumin
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on black pepper
  • 4 large eggs
  • Fresh cilantro, for garnish
  • Sliced green onions, for garnish
  • Shredded cheese (optional, for serving)

How to Make Breakfast Chili and Eggs:

Step-By-Step Instructions:

1. Start with Aromatics

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the diced onion and bell pepper, and cook until softened, about 5 minutes. The sizzling vegetables will fill your kitchen with their sweet aroma, signaling the start of something delicious.

2. Add Garlic and Spices

Toss in the minced garlic and stir for about 30 seconds, just until fragrant. Then, sprinkle in the chili powder, smoked paprika, cumin, salt, and black pepper. Stir well to coat the vegetables in the flavorful spices.

3. Cook the Meat

Add the ground beef or lamb to the skillet, breaking it up with a spoon as it cooks. Cook until the meat is browned and cooked through, about 7-8 minutes. Be sure to scrape up any browned bits on the bottom of the skillet—those are little pockets of flavor!

4. Build the Chili Base

Stir in the diced tomatoes, black beans, and kidney beans. Let the mixture simmer for 10-15 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ld together beautifully. This is where your chili develops its rich, hearty character.

5. Make Space for the Eggs

Using a spoon, create four small wells in the chili. Carefully crack an egg into each well, being mindful not to break the yolks. Cover the skillet with a lid and cook for 5-7 minutes, or until the egg whites are set but the yolks are still runny.

6. Garnish and Serve

Once the eggs are cooked to your liking, remove the skillet from the heat. Sprinkle fresh cilantro, green onions, and a bit of shredded cheese (if using) over the top. Serve the chili and eggs straight from the skillet with toasted bread, tortillas, or even a side of avocado for a complete meal.

Helpful Tips:

  • Adjust the spice level: If you prefer a milder chili, reduce the amount of chili powder. For more heat, add a pinch of cayenne or red pepper flakes.
  • Eggs cooked your way: Like your yolks a bit firmer? Cook the eggs a minute or two longer. For runnier yolks, reduce the cooking time slightly.
  • Meal prep option: The chili base can be made ahead of time and reheated when you’re ready to add the eggs. This is perfect for busy mornings!
  • Topping ideas: In addition to cilantro and green onions, try topping your chili with diced avocado, sour cream, or even a dollop of Greek yogurt for a creamy finish.

Notes:

  • This recipe is naturally gluten-free, as long as you check that your beans and spices are certified gluten-free.
  •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stovetop or in the microwave.

Nutritional Information:

Per Serving (1 egg with chili):
Calories: 320
Protein: 25g
Fat: 12g
Carbohydrates: 22g
Fiber: 8g

Frequently Asked Questions:

Q: Can I use a different type of meat?
A: Absolutely! You can use ground turkey, chicken, or even a plant-based ground meat substitute for a vegetarian version.

Q: What’s the best way to serve this dish?
A: This dish is versatile! Serve it with crusty bread, tortillas, or over a bed of rice for a heartier meal.

Q: Can I make this dish dairy-free?
A: Yes! Just skip the optional shredded cheese or use a dairy-free cheese alternative.

Storage Instructions:

If you have leftovers, store the chili and eggs separately for best results. Place the chili in an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 3 days. When reheating, warm the chili on the stovetop or in the microwave and cook fresh eggs to serve alongside it.
